Output 63d98da15a315d8f050231a91bedde6ca601eb33f2d67cba458af7be84f7736a:0

value
1561432
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30cb35d7af204b3a2de5fb55a963b4332c4f44e2 OP_EQUALVERIFY OP_CHECKSIG
address
15SzsWVsjgr7WCdk8CQ2LRquxmhPcSiXNK
transaction
63d98da15a315d8f050231a91bedde6ca601eb33f2d67cba458af7be84f7736a
confirmations
298654
spent
true